Bacterial developing antimicrobial resistance

A headlong rush in our own ecosystem


1928 Penicillin à 1940 Staphylococcus peni-R
1950 Tetracycline à 1959 Shigella tetra-R
1960 Methicillin à 1962 Staphylococcus meti-R
1967 gentamicin à 1979 Enterococcus genta-R
1972 Vancomycin à 1988 Enterococcus vanco-R

Today
Enterobacteriaceae R to Fluoroquinolones
3GC
Carbapenems

Take home messages
1. ATB is considered as a « miracle » drug
Revolution of bacterial infections prognosis
Involvement in overall modern medicine

2. Bacterial adaptative capacity


Bacteria and humans in the same ecosystem
Ecological global vision is essential

3. Potential post-antibiotics era


Negative impact on infectious diseases field
Negative impact on other fields of medicine
